WebBogbean is a monotypic genus of flowering plants in the family Menyanthaceae. Bogbean has a horizontal rhizome with alternate, trifoliate leaves. The inflorescence is an erect raceme of white flowers. It sometimes creates big quagmires with its thick roots. Bogbean containing the single species. WebBogbean. This extensively creeping perennial can spread rampantly across a pond. Plant at the edge of a pond in an aquatic basket, at a depth of 15-23cm (6-9in) . Place the basket in a sunny spot ... WebBogbean. Menyanthes trifoliata L. Habitat. An emergent plant at the fringe of lakes or slowly flowing rivers. Also in pools and wet flushes. WebBogbean (botanical name, Menyanthes trifoliata L.) is an aquatic or semi-aquatic plant, often found growing in soft wet lands, and, hence, its common name.
